About the Event
This one-day adults-only workshop is designed for beginner and intermediate silversmiths to learn how to create prong-style settings to capture cabochons, odd-shaped or irregular edge stones, and focal pieces. We will be using butane micro-torches to allow a more comfortable entry into using a torch to solder sterling silver into wearable art. If the student would like to bring their own stones to class, the only requirement is that they’re smaller than a half-dollar overall (height can be anything).
Tools required for class are a Butane Micro-torch and fuel and a soft fire brick or solderite board to work on. Tools will be available for purchase at class, or you can purchase small butane torches at Lowes, Home Depot, Kitchen supply places, or Amazon.
